Improvement in Automatic-Gates.
Patent for "a new and valuable Improvement in Farm-Gates" (lines 3-4) allowing persons riding to open and close a swinging gate.
Improvement in Cotton-Presses.
Patent for improvements in cotton-presses by using “a combination of a horizontal double reversed screw, an open semi-cylindrical and longitudinal screw-threaded recess, provided with wheels or rollers to sustain and carry the superincumbent weight or pressure.” (Lines [47]-[52], p. 2) Illustration is included.
Improvement in Fences.
Patent for a new arrangement of posts, rails, and false posts in fence construction. Includes instructions and illustrations.
Improvement in folding tables.
Patent for combination folding tables that fold into a convenient traveling-trunk.
Improvements In Machines for Distributing Compounds for Destroying Cotton-Worms
Patent for improvements on machines to distribute poison for cotton worms in the field. It consists of vibrating,sifting boxes combined with a suspension bar which is secured to the front of a horse saddle so the rider can shake the boxes to distribute poison powder to two rows of crops at a time.
